Yea yea I know what you're all going to say... it's not for me, for my GF. I spoke with Vince @ Omega and he has two different types of films he uses nowadays.

1) Metal based (probably what most of us have since we aren't ballers) but basically the downside is that it grounds the car to itself, and sometimes the metal and stuff interferes with the radio.

2) Ceramic based film, same isht, no metal. Thicker film, but doesn't mess with electronics. Obviously, more cost about an extra 100 bux.

In any case, I was going to search on the Honda forum if the year civic she has will have any major interference with anyone who has metal based tint on her car. She drives a 2004 Civic EX sedan. If anyone knows lemme know!
